Integrated Management Systems
Many businesses need more than one ISO standard — most commonly ISO 9001, 14001 and 45001 together, or ISO 27001 alongside ISO 42001 for AI governance. You don't have to run these as separate projects.
There is no hard and fast rule on sequencing. If one standard is being driven by a contract or a deadline, we start there. But if you're planning to certify to several standards, it's often more efficient to tackle them together — the shared Annex SL structure means a lot of the documentation and evidence overlaps, so an integrated management system typically costs and takes less than running each standard as a standalone project.

How long does it take and what does it cost?
For a UK SME with no existing management system, realistic timelines run 4 to 9 months depending on your starting point and internal capacity. Certification body fees typically run £1,500 to £4,000 per year for SMEs. We provide fixed-fee consultancy quotes so you know the ceiling upfront — no open-ended day rates.
